Prime Minister Najib Mikati followed up on the issue of the child, Naya Hanna, who was hit by a stray bullet that put her in a coma in the hospital.
To this end, he contacted the father of the little girl, Jean Hanna, expressing his solidarity with the family in this difficult ordeal, and wishing the little girl a recovery. The Prime Minister instructed the Secretary-General of the Higher Relief Commission, Major General Muhammad Khair, to follow up the file with those concerned and to take the required steps.

The Prime Minister met in his residence with the Director General of the Arab Organization for Agricultural Development affiliated to the League of Arab States, Ibrahim Al-Dakhiri, in the presence of the Minister of Agriculture, Abbas Hajj Hassan.
Al-Dakhiri briefed President Mikati on the projects to be implemented in partnership with the Ministry of Agriculture in the fish sector, specifically marine and river fish farming, as well as the projects supported by the organization regarding animal production, production chains, and the national plan for the advancement of the wheat sector.
President Mikati appreciated the effort exerted by the organization, calling for an Arab move towards integrated Arab food security.

The head of government made a call to the President of Ivory Coast, Hassan Abdel Rahman Ouattara, condoling the death of former President Henri Konan Bedie.
President Mikati thanked the President of Ivory Coast for his constant interest in the Lebanese community and its support in all fields.
He also praised “the distinguished relationship that linked the late President Bedier with Lebanon.”
